Validity
The extent to which an experiment tests what it set out to test, ensuring the effect on the dependent variable is attributed only to the independent variable by controlling all other factors.
Reliability
The extent to which repeated observations or measurements taken under identical circumstances will yield similar, consistent results.
Accuracy
How close the collected data is to the true or known value, achieved by using precise, calibrated measuring equipment to reduce error.
Antibiotics
Medicines used to prevent and treat bacterial infections by targeting essential structures and processes required for survival.
Zone of Inhibition (ZOI)
The clear area surrounding an antibiotic disc on an agar plate where bacterial growth has been prevented; larger zones indicate higher susceptibility.
Agar plate
A Petri dish containing a nutrient-rich gel that allows bacteria to grow so the effectiveness of antibiotics can be observed.
Broth culture
A liquid containing a bacterial species that provides the bacteria to be transferred and spread evenly across an agar plate.
Parafilm
A flexible sealing material wrapped around the edges of agar plates to reduce contamination and prevent accidental opening.
Spreading stick
A tool used to spread bacterial broth evenly across the agar surface to create a consistent bacterial lawn for accurate measurement of zones of inhibition.
Gram-positive bacteria
Bacteria that have a thick cell wall and do not have an outer membrane, such as Bacillus subtilis and Staphylococcus epidermidis.
Gram-negative bacteria
Bacteria that possess an additional outer membrane acting as a protective barrier, making them often less susceptible to some antibiotics; an example is Escherichia coli (E. coli).
Antibiotic Resistance (AR)
Occurs when germs develop the ability to resist the drugs designed to kill them, allowing survivors to multiply and spread resistance traits via DNA.
Penicillin and Ampicillin
Antibiotics that function by targeting and weakening bacterial cell wall synthesis.
Chloramphenicol
An antibiotic that prevents bacteria from producing proteins by targeting bacterial ribosomes.
Efflux pumps
Bacterial resistance mechanisms that remove antibiotics from the cell before they can work.
Resistance enzymes
Adaptations where bacteria produce proteins that break down or change antibiotics, making them ineffective.
Independent variable
The variable that is intentionally changed between experimental groups; in this study, it is the species of bacteria.
Dependent variable
The factor being measured in an experiment; in this study, it is the diameter of the zone of inhibition measured in mm.
Experimental Control (Agar plate with no bacteria)
A trial used to check whether the agar plate, equipment, or working environment has been contaminated; no growth should occur.
Cone of sterility
An area created by the upward current of hot air from a Bunsen burner that prevents airborne contaminants from falling on agar plates.
Aseptic technique
A set of procedures, such as using ethanol and heat sterilization, used to prevent contamination from unwanted microorganisms during an investigation.
